What is the value of the square root of 5?
The square root of 5 is a fundamental concept in mathematics, representing the number that, when multiplied by itself, gives the product 5. In simpler terms, it is the number that, when squared, equals 5. This concept is built upon the foundation of arithmetic operations and is essential in understanding more complex mathematical ideas. For instance, the Pythagorean theorem, which deals with right-angled triangles, relies heavily on the use of square roots, including the square root of 5.

The value of the square root of 5 is approximately 2.2360679775. However, this value is an irrational number, meaning it cannot be expressed as a finite decimal or fraction.
